What Is Bulk Ammo?

Bulk ammo refers to ammunition sold in larger-than-standard quantities. Instead of buying a typical 20- or 50-round box, you can purchase cases, drums, or bulk packs containing 100, 500, 1,000, or even 7,500 rounds. This approach is especially popular among high-volume shooters, firearms instructors, and gun owners who prioritize readiness and cost-effectiveness. For example, a standard 9mm handgun box may contain 50 rounds, but a bulk 9mm ammo pack typically contains 500 to 1,000 rounds. Similarly, bulk rifle ammo often comes in 500-round cases or ammo drums with thousands of rounds.

Types of Bulk Ammo Available

At DEGuns.net, we offer a wide variety of bulk ammunition options, including:

  • Bulk 9mm Ammo: Ideal for handguns like Glock 19, SIG Sauer P320, and CZ P-10C.
  • Bulk 5.56 NATO and .223 Remington: Perfect for AR-15 platforms, training, or tactical use.
  • Bulk .22 LR: Great for plinking, small game hunting, and beginner shooters.
  • Bulk 7.62x39mm: Used in AK-47 style rifles, offering hard-hitting performance.
  • Bulk 7.62x51mm / .308 Winchester: Excellent for long-range shooters and hunters.
  • Bulk 12 Gauge and 20 Gauge Shotgun Shells: Ideal for sporting clays, home defense, and bird hunting.
  • Bulk .45 ACP, .40 S&W, and 10mm: Common choices for defense and duty handguns.

How to Store Bulk Ammo Properly

Proper storage is key to getting the most out of your bulk ammunition. Follow these tips to ensure longevity and safety:

  • Keep it cool and dry: Moisture and heat can cause corrosion. Use climate-controlled storage if possible.
  • Use ammo cans: Store rounds in sealed, labeled military surplus or waterproof ammo cans with desiccant packs.
  • Keep away from sunlight: UV exposure can degrade cardboard packaging and increase temperature fluctuations.
  • Label and rotate: Always label bulk cases with the caliber, grain, and purchase date, and use the oldest first.

How to Find the Right Bulk Ammo

Not sure what bulk ammo is best for your needs? Use these tips:

  • Match caliber to your firearm: Always double-check your firearm’s user manual for supported calibers.
  • Choose the right bullet type: FMJ for range, HP or SP for defense or hunting.
  • Look at grain weight: Heavier bullets are better for long-range or stopping power; lighter ones for high-velocity plinking.
